

Bronze-colored medal with a circular shape. The front features three men's heads in profile, facing right, stacked on top of each other. The man on the left has a large mustache and is wearing a military-style hat. The middle man also has a mustache and a hat with a narrow band. The man on the right has glasses and a hat with a wide band. The words "BATAILLE DE LA" are on the top edge and "MARNE" on the right edge. The bottom center has "SEPTEMBRE 1914" inscribed. Two laurel leaves are on either side of the date.
